English Masters – 31st Janauary / 1st February

The Short Mat Players Tour for the 2014/2015 season continued with the staging of the “English Masters” tournament at the Bromsgrove Indoor Bowls Centre. This was an international singles tournament,open to all short mat bowlers, with a total of  144  competing from across Europe.Three Worcester County players took part and thoroughly enjoyed a weekend of quality bowling against the best in Europe. Looking back on the English Masters event, Stephen Williams ( Wales ) won, with the runner up being Paul Bax ( England )

World Fours and World Pairs – 22nd and 23rd November

The Short Mat Players Tour staged two major open international tournaments on the 22nd and 23rd November at Bromsgrove Indoor Bowls Centre

W Fours main

In the Fours tournament 96 players ( 24 teams ) from the UK. Ireland, Sweden and Belgium competed throughout the day. There were two teams from Worcestershire   –   Sean Thompson / Alan Walters / Richard Payne /  Tony Kilgour /   and  Terry Clifford  / Malcolm Saunders /  Trish Clifford / Richard Rose.

The format for the days play consisted of 6 groups of four players playing in a round robin series of matches with the top two teams progressing to the main knockout series with the third and fourth teams progressing to a “Plate” competition. Both the Worcestershire teams competed in the Plate competition with Terry Clifford’s team being knocked out in the first round and Richard Payne’s team being knocked out in the quarter final. The overall winners were the Irish fours team of Andrew Morrison, Jal Richardson, William Morrison and Lisa Douglas.

There were 52 pairs competing from the UK, Ireland, Sweden and Belgium, playing in groups of four. Similar to the Fours tournament the top two in each group progressed to the main knockout series with the third and fourth teams in the groups competing for the ” Plate “. Malcolm Saunders and Richard Rose progressed to the main knockout phase only to be defeated in the first round by a very strong team from Gloucestershire. Richard Payne and Ian Davis and also Sean Thompson and Tony Kilgour . competed in the plate series but went out in the first round to strong competition.

2014/2015 Season

The County starts its 2014/2015 season with a squad of 30 players and will be fielding a team to compete in the ESMBA premier inter county competition in Group 1. The other counties in the group are Gloucestershire,Herefordshire and Wiltshire.

It is the aim of the County to increase the number of registered players to 45 – 50, which would enable the County to field an “A” team in addition to the existing premier team. Both Gloucestershire and Herefordshire within Group 1 field an “A” team.
